Output 654f59d2267deced7833e6a35be930ffa37164f96957e4709e2f0ec32ca12775:49

value
672473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01f4dd5097ed0ebf8e7b87b2b1a7fdd86bf7584e OP_EQUAL
address
31sMwDib2uu9RAGJPrRUpecqdjfzeFDZT9
transaction
654f59d2267deced7833e6a35be930ffa37164f96957e4709e2f0ec32ca12775
confirmations
148679
spent
true